Dr. Jongho Bae is a robotics researcher whose work spans smart agriculture, warehouse automation, and infrastructure inspection. His most cited paper, "Autonomous System of TMR Feed Feeding Robot for Smart Cattle Farm" (2023, 12 citations), introduces a total mixed ration feeding robot that autonomously navigates cattle farms, addressing labor shortages and improving feeding precision in smart livestock management. In logistics, his 2021 study on reinforcement learning-based box unloading sequence planning (4 citations) tackles the critical challenge of reducing manual labor injuries during truck unloading by optimizing robotic container-unloading workflows. Earlier, Bae contributed to infrastructure safety with a 2019 multi-body dynamics analysis of a non-destructive inspection robot for water main pipes (2 citations), using magnetic leakage methods to detect structural flaws in high-permeability pipes. Collectively, his work demonstrates a practical, systems-level approach to deploying robotics in real-world environments—from farms to warehouses to underground pipes—with a focus on autonomy, safety, and efficiency.
